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Northside Apartments

What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Northside?

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Northside is at 1170 - Highland Parc listed at $515.

How much is the average rent for a Gated Northside Apartment?

The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Northside is $1,913.

What is the largest Gated Northside Apartment for rent?

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Northside is a 1,613 square feet unit starting from $2,080 at Raincross Promenade.

What is the average size for Northside Gated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Gated rental in Northside is currently at 723 sq ft.
